ROYAL MASONIC BENEVOLENT INSTITUTION FOB AGED FREEMASONS AND WIDOWS OF FREEMASONS CROYDON . Grand Patron and President : His EOYAL HIGHNESS THE PRINCE OP "WAIES , K . G ., & c , M . W . G . M . THE AUirmSABY FESTIVAL OP THIS IlTSTITlJTlOir WIIX TAKE PIACB Off WEDNESDAY , 25 TH FEBRUARY 1885 , AT FREEMASONS' TAVERN , GREAT QUEEN STREET , LONDON , vron WHICH OCCASION The Rt . Hon . Sir MICHAEL E . HICKS BEACH , Bart . M . P . B . "W . PROV . GRAND MASTER FOR GLOUCESTERSHIRE , has been pleased to signify his intention of presiding . Brethren are earnestly invited to accept tho Office of Steward npon this occasion , and they will greatly oblige by forwarding their Names and Masonic Rank , as soon as convenient , to tho Secretary , who will gladly give any nformation required . It is fraternally hoped thafc upon this occasion , owing to tho large number of applicants and tho few vacancies , Brethren will use their influence to obtain donations towards the funds of tho Institution , which are much needed . JAMES TERRY . P . Prov . G . S . W . Norths and Hunts , Secretary . \ Freemasons' Hall London , W . C .
